All our players should resume training unfailingly today–Coach Bala
Niger Tornadoes technical adviser, Abubakar Bala has asked his players to return to training unfailingly on Wednesday from their on-going Muslim festive holiday, Eid-el-Kabir, National Daily learnt.
The Ikon Allah Boys have a huge task in their hands to upturn the shocking loss to the Guinean side, Santoba Conakry in fortnight in Conakry.
The Minna side went down 1-2 to the West African side in Saturday’s Caf Confederation Cup first round first leg clash at the Ahmadu Bello Stadium in Kaduna.
Bala said the home loss to the Guinean side was a huge shock but insisted that his side will do the needful to secure a favourably result away.
The aggregate winners of the two-legged encounter will confront the Ivorian side, FC San Pedro in the second round of the competition.
